Whether your a day-to-day
trader, or an investor looking at an extended hold, one critical aspect
in trading is to match your chart with your trading horizon. A day
trader may use a 1 minute to a 15 minute chart, whereas someone looking
at stocks or options may prefer a daily-weekly chart.
Which
chart you use is a matter of personal preference, but a few points of
interest remains the same: the trend and the nature of the trend.
With the BOTs,
we look at the nature of the trend with a special focus on 50CB
trends. Those trends are classified as a 45 degree trend run or a "run
away" trend which moves "away" from the 45 and the EMA.

On any chart, these TL's
are used to time entries/exits, where entries are staged around the
50CB (does it hold? trend continues. Does it fail? look for a trend
reversal.) and the exits are staged around TL break outs.
